Skip to content
Merged
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
26 commits
Select commit Hold shift + click to select a range
29dac53
Add one regional regression test in DEBUG mode.
RatkoVasic-NOAA Feb 17, 2021
128b86c
Merge branch 'develop' into debug_RT
RatkoVasic-NOAA Oct 26, 2021
abbba85
Remove old name: fv3_ccpp_regional_control_debug
RatkoVasic-NOAA Oct 26, 2021
2cd8a3d
Rename and correct regional regression tests (part I)
RatkoVasic-NOAA Oct 29, 2021
2f7df65
Correct regional_restart (part II).
RatkoVasic-NOAA Oct 29, 2021
17cfbad
Merge remote-tracking branch 'upstream/develop' into debug_RT
RatkoVasic-NOAA Nov 10, 2021
a58af13
Update tests/regional_control and tests/regional_restart
RatkoVasic-NOAA Nov 16, 2021
70324c0
Merge remote-tracking branch 'upstream/develop' into debug_RT
RatkoVasic-NOAA Nov 16, 2021
0e031ff
Merge remote-tracking branch 'upstream/develop' into debug_RT
RatkoVasic-NOAA Nov 22, 2021
bd1aaf2
Merge remote-tracking branch 'upstream/develop' into debug_RT
RatkoVasic-NOAA Nov 23, 2021
3645ee8
Merge remote-tracking branch 'upstream/develop' into debug_RT
RatkoVasic-NOAA Nov 30, 2021
2dddbb5
point fv3 to Mikes branch
RatkoVasic-NOAA Nov 30, 2021
21d2111
point fv3 to Mikes branch 2
RatkoVasic-NOAA Nov 30, 2021
4369ca0
fix BL_DATE in rt.sh
RatkoVasic-NOAA Dec 1, 2021
2d8bf84
fix regional_debug test name in rt_gnu.conf
RatkoVasic-NOAA Dec 1, 2021
1c16ea1
RT JOBS PASSED: hera.intel. Log file uploaded.
BrianCurtis-NOAA Dec 1, 2021
0bc33ae
RT JOBS PASSED: orion.intel. Log file uploaded.
BrianCurtis-NOAA Dec 1, 2021
a786aa3
cray log file
RatkoVasic-NOAA Dec 1, 2021
674643a
Merge branch 'debug_RT' of https://github.com/RatkoVasic-NOAA/ufs-wea…
RatkoVasic-NOAA Dec 1, 2021
edbe0bb
RT JOBS PASSED: cheyenne.gnu. Log file uploaded.
BrianCurtis-NOAA Dec 1, 2021
8a82ce3
RT JOBS PASSED: cheyenne.intel. Log file uploaded.
BrianCurtis-NOAA Dec 1, 2021
b10dd13
RT JOBS PASSED: jet.intel. Log file uploaded.
BrianCurtis-NOAA Dec 1, 2021
76899a1
RT JOBS PASSED: gaea.intel. Log file uploaded.
BrianCurtis-NOAA Dec 1, 2021
6a23a0f
update hera gnu log file
junwang-noaa Dec 1, 2021
3767d7e
point FV3 back to emc
RatkoVasic-NOAA Dec 1, 2021
65bcab6
point to emc fv3 develop branch
RatkoVasic-NOAA Dec 1, 2021
File filter

Filter by extension

Filter by extension

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
2 changes: 1 addition & 1 deletion FV3
Submodule FV3 updated from c72ba6 to 7e2724
229 changes: 114 additions & 115 deletions tests/RegressionTests_cheyenne.gnu.log

Large diffs are not rendered by default.

817 changes: 402 additions & 415 deletions tests/RegressionTests_cheyenne.intel.log

Large diffs are not rendered by default.

829 changes: 408 additions & 421 deletions tests/RegressionTests_gaea.intel.log

Large diffs are not rendered by default.

227 changes: 113 additions & 114 deletions tests/RegressionTests_hera.gnu.log

Large diffs are not rendered by default.

936 changes: 454 additions & 482 deletions tests/RegressionTests_hera.intel.log

Large diffs are not rendered by default.

749 changes: 368 additions & 381 deletions tests/RegressionTests_jet.intel.log

Large diffs are not rendered by default.

819 changes: 403 additions & 416 deletions tests/RegressionTests_orion.intel.log

Large diffs are not rendered by default.

509 changes: 248 additions & 261 deletions tests/RegressionTests_wcoss_cray.log

Large diffs are not rendered by default.

2 changes: 1 addition & 1 deletion tests/parm/regional.nml.IN
Original file line number Diff line number Diff line change
Expand Up @@ -183,7 +183,7 @@
oz_phys = @[OZ_PHYS_OLD]
oz_phys_2015 = @[OZ_PHYS_NEW]
h2o_phys = @[H2O_PHYS]
nstf_name = 1,1,1,0,5
nstf_name = 2,0,0,0,0
cplflx = .false.
iau_delthrs = 6
iaufhrs = 30
Expand Down
2 changes: 1 addition & 1 deletion tests/parm/regional_c768.nml.IN
Original file line number Diff line number Diff line change
Expand Up @@ -166,7 +166,7 @@
oz_phys = @[OZ_PHYS_OLD]
oz_phys_2015 = @[OZ_PHYS_NEW]
h2o_phys = @[H2O_PHYS]
nstf_name = 1,1,1,0,5
nstf_name = 2,0,0,0,0
cplflx = .false.
iau_delthrs = 6
iaufhrs = 30
Expand Down
2 changes: 1 addition & 1 deletion tests/parm/regional_rrtmgp.nml.IN
Original file line number Diff line number Diff line change
Expand Up @@ -183,7 +183,7 @@
oz_phys = @[OZ_PHYS_OLD]
oz_phys_2015 = @[OZ_PHYS_NEW]
h2o_phys = @[H2O_PHYS]
nstf_name = 1,1,1,0,5
nstf_name = 2,0,0,0,0
cplflx = .false.
iau_delthrs = 6
iaufhrs = 30
Expand Down
13 changes: 6 additions & 7 deletions tests/rt.conf
Original file line number Diff line number Diff line change
Expand Up @@ -53,11 +53,11 @@ RUN | control_2threads_p7

RUN | regional_control | | fv3 |
RUN | regional_restart | | fv3 | regional_control
RUN | regional_quilt | | fv3 |
RUN | regional_quilt_2threads | - wcoss_cray jet.intel | |
RUN | regional_quilt_hafs | | fv3 |
RUN | regional_quilt_netcdf_parallel | - wcoss2 | fv3 |
RUN | regional_quilt_RRTMGP | | fv3 |
RUN | regional_noquilt | | fv3 |
RUN | regional_2threads | - wcoss_cray jet.intel | |
RUN | regional_hafs | | fv3 |
RUN | regional_netcdf_parallel | - wcoss2 | fv3 |
RUN | regional_RRTMGP | | fv3 |

RUN | fv3_gsd | | fv3 |
RUN | fv3_rrfs_v1alpha | | fv3 |
Expand Down Expand Up @@ -114,8 +114,7 @@ RUN | control_thompson_debug
RUN | control_thompson_no_aero_debug | | fv3 |
RUN | control_thompson_extdiag_debug | | fv3 |

RUN | regional_control_debug | | fv3 |
RUN | regional_quilt_debug | | fv3 |
RUN | regional_debug | | fv3 |
RUN | fv3_gsd_debug | | fv3 |
RUN | fv3_gsd_diag_debug | | fv3 |
RUN | fv3_rrfs_v1beta_debug | | fv3 |
Expand Down
2 changes: 1 addition & 1 deletion tests/rt.sh
Original file line number Diff line number Diff line change
Expand Up @@ -460,7 +460,7 @@ if [[ $TESTS_FILE =~ '35d' ]]; then
TEST_35D=true
fi

BL_DATE=20211119
BL_DATE=20211130
if [[ $MACHINE_ID = hera.* ]] || [[ $MACHINE_ID = orion.* ]] || [[ $MACHINE_ID = cheyenne.* ]] || [[ $MACHINE_ID = gaea.* ]] || [[ $MACHINE_ID = jet.* ]] || [[ $MACHINE_ID = s4.* ]]; then
RTPWD=${RTPWD:-$DISKNM/NEMSfv3gfs/develop-${BL_DATE}/${RT_COMPILER^^}}
else
Expand Down
2 changes: 1 addition & 1 deletion tests/rt_gnu.conf
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 RUN | fv3_rrfs_v1beta
COMPILE | -DAPP=ATM -D32BIT=ON -DDEBUG=ON | | fv3 |
RUN | control_debug | | fv3 |
RUN | control_diag_debug | | fv3 |
RUN | regional_control_debug | | fv3 |
RUN | regional_debug | | fv3 |
RUN | fv3_rrfs_v1alpha_debug | | fv3 |
RUN | fv3_rrfs_v1beta_debug | | fv3 |
RUN | fv3_gsd_debug | | fv3 |
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-4,9 +4,9 @@
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ional quilt results with previous trunk version"
export TEST_DESCR="Compare FV3 regional results with previous trunk version"

export CNTL_DIR=fv3_regional_quilt
export CNTL_DIR=fv3_regional_control

export LIST_FILES="dynf000.nc \
dynf024.nc \
Expand Down Expand Up @@ -39,4 +39,3 @@ export JNPES=6
export THRD=2
export TPN=$TPN_thrd
export OUTPUT_FH="12 -1"

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
###############################################################################
#
# FV3 CCPP regional control test using RRTMGP radiaiton
# FV3 regional control test using RRTMGP radiaiton
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P w/ RRTMGP regional quilt results with previous trunk version"
export TEST_DESCR="Compare FV3 w/ RRTMGP regional results with previous trunk version"

export CNTL_DIR=fv3_regional_quilt_RRTMGP
export CNTL_DIR=fv3_regional_RRTMGP

export LIST_FILES="dynf000.nc \
dynf024.nc \
Expand Down Expand Up @@ -38,4 +38,3 @@ export FIELD_TABLE=field_table_regional
export INPES=10
export JNPES=6
export OUTPUT_FH="12 -1"

28 changes: 15 additions & 13 deletions tests/tests/regional_control
Original file line number Diff line number Diff line change
@@ -1,38 +1,40 @@
###############################################################################
#
# FV3 CCPP regional control test
# FV3 regional control test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ional control results with previous trunk version"
export TEST_DESCR="Compare FV3 regional results with previous trunk version"

export CNTL_DIR=fv3_regional_control

export LIST_FILES=" atmos_4xdaily.nc \
fv3_history2d.nc \
fv3_history.nc \
RESTART/fv_core.res.tile1_new.nc \
RESTART/fv_tracer.res.tile1_new.nc"
export LIST_FILES="dynf000.nc \
dynf024.nc \
phyf000.nc \
phyf024.nc \
PRSLEV.GrbF00 \
PRSLEV.GrbF24 \
NATLEV.GrbF00 \
NATLEV.GrbF24"

export_fv3

export TASKS=60

export FV3_RUN=regional_run.IN

export OZ_PHYS_OLD=.false.
export OZ_PHYS_NEW=.true.
export H2O_PHYS=.true.
export HYBEDMF=.false.
export RESTART_INTERVAL="12 -1"
export QUILTING=.false.
export MODEL_CONFIGURE=model_configure_regional.IN
export WRITE_DOPOST=.true.
export POSTAPP='lam'

export CCPP_SUITE=FV3_GFS_v15_thompson_mynn
export INPUT_NML=regional.nml.IN
export MODEL_CONFIGURE=model_configure_regional.IN
export FIELD_TABLE=field_table_regional

export TASKS=68
export INPES=10
export JNPES=6
export WRITE_RESTART_WITH_BCS=.true.
export OUTPUT_FH="3 6 9 12 15 18 21 24"
export OUTPUT_FH="12 -1"
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
###############################################################################
#
# FV3 CCPP regional control test
# FV3 regional debug control test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ional quilt results with previous trunk version"
export TEST_DESCR="Compare FV3 regional debug results with previous trunk version"

export CNTL_DIR=fv3_regional_quilt_debug
export CNTL_DIR=fv3_regional_debug

export LIST_FILES="dynf000.nc \
dynf001.nc \
Expand All @@ -21,7 +21,6 @@ export OZ_PHYS_OLD=.F.
export OZ_PHYS_NEW=.T.
export H2O_PHYS=.T.
export HYBEDMF=.F.
#export WRITE_DOPOST=.true.
export POSTAPP='lam'

export CCPP_SUITE=FV3_GFS_v15_thompson_mynn
Expand Down
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
###############################################################################
#
# FV3 CCPP regional control quilt decomposition test
# FV3 regional control decomposition test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ional quilt decomposition results with previous trunk version"
export TEST_DESCR="Compare FV3 CCPP regional decomposition results with previous trunk version"

export CNTL_DIR=fv3_regional_quilt
export CNTL_DIR=fv3_regional_control

export LIST_FILES="dynf000.nc \
dynf024.nc \
Expand Down Expand Up @@ -37,4 +37,3 @@ export TASKS=68
export INPES=5
export JNPES=12
export OUTPUT_FH="12 -1"

7 changes: 3 additions & 4 deletions tests/tests/regional_quilt_hafs → tests/tests/regional_hafs
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
###############################################################################
#
# FV3 CCPP regional control test
# FV3 regional hafs test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ional quilt results with previous trunk version"
export TEST_DESCR="Compare FV3 regional hafs results with previous trunk version"

export CNTL_DIR=fv3_regional_quilt_hafs
export CNTL_DIR=fv3_regional_hafs

export LIST_FILES="dynf000.nc \
dynf024.nc \
Expand Down Expand Up @@ -35,4 +35,3 @@ export FIELD_TABLE=field_table_regional

export INPES=10
export JNPES=6

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
###############################################################################
#
# FV3 CCPP regional quilt test with parallel netcdf
# FV3 regional parallel netcdf test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ional quilt results with parallel netcdf with previous trunk version"
export TEST_DESCR="Compare FV3 regional with parallel netcdf results with previous trunk version"

export CNTL_DIR=fv3_regional_quilt_netcdf_parallel
export CNTL_DIR=fv3_regional_netcdf_parallel

export LIST_FILES=" atmos_4xdaily.nc \
dynf000.nc \
Expand Down Expand Up @@ -35,4 +35,3 @@ export FIELD_TABLE=field_table_regional
export INPES=10
export JNPES=6
export OUTPUT_FH="12 -1"

Original file line number Diff line number Diff line change
@@ -1,12 +1,12 @@
###############################################################################
#
# FV3 CCPP regional control test
# FV3 regional noquilt test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ional control results with previous trunk version"
export TEST_DESCR="Compare FV3 regional noquilt test results with previous trunk version"

export CNTL_DIR=fv3_regional_control_debug
export CNTL_DIR=fv3_regional_noquilt

export LIST_FILES=" atmos_4xdaily.nc \
fv3_history2d.nc \
Expand All @@ -17,14 +17,14 @@ export LIST_FILES=" atmos_4xdaily.nc \
export_fv3

export TASKS=60
export FHMAX="01"

export FV3_RUN=regional_run.IN

export OZ_PHYS_OLD=.false.
export OZ_PHYS_NEW=.true.
export H2O_PHYS=.true.
export HYBEDMF=.false.
export RESTART_INTERVAL="12 -1"
export QUILTING=.false.
export MODEL_CONFIGURE=model_configure_regional.IN

Expand All @@ -35,4 +35,4 @@ export FIELD_TABLE=field_table_regional
export INPES=10
export JNPES=6
export WRITE_RESTART_WITH_BCS=.true.
export OUTPUT_FH="0 1"
export OUTPUT_FH="3 6 9 12 15 18 21 24"
40 changes: 0 additions & 40 deletions tests/tests/regional_quilt

This file was deleted.

34 changes: 15 additions & 19 deletions tests/tests/regional_restart
Original file line number Diff line number Diff line change
@@ -1,46 +1,42 @@
###############################################################################
#
# FV3 CCPP regional restart test
# FV3 regional restart test
#
###############################################################################

export TEST_DESCR="Compare FV3 CCPP regional restart results with previous trunk version"
export TEST_DESCR="Compare FV3 regional restart results with previous trunk version"

export CNTL_DIR=fv3_regional_restart
export CNTL_DIR=fv3_regional_control

export LIST_FILES=" atmos_4xdaily.nc \
fv3_history2d.nc \
fv3_history.nc "
export LIST_FILES="dynf024.nc \
phyf024.nc \
PRSLEV.GrbF24 \
NATLEV.GrbF24"

export_fv3

export TASKS=60
export WARM_START=.true.

export FV3_RUN=regional_run.IN

export OZ_PHYS_OLD=.false.
export OZ_PHYS_NEW=.true.
export H2O_PHYS=.true.
export HYBEDMF=.false.
export QUILTING=.false.
export MODEL_CONFIGURE=model_configure_regional.IN
export WRITE_DOPOST=.true.
export POSTAPP='lam'

export CCPP_SUITE=FV3_GFS_v15_thompson_mynn
export INPUT_NML=regional.nml.IN
export MODEL_CONFIGURE=model_configure_regional.IN
export FIELD_TABLE=field_table_regional

export INPES=10
export JNPES=6

export WARM_START=.true.
export NGGPS_IC=.false.
export EXTERNAL_IC=.false.
# DH* The correct setting would be .false.? However the official
# regression test baseline uses MAKE_NH=.true.
#export MAKE_NH=.false.
export MAKE_NH=.true.
# *DH
export MAKE_NH=.false.
export MOUNTAIN=.true.
export NA_INIT=0

export TASKS=68
export INPES=10
export JNPES=6
export OUTPUT_FH="15 18 21 24"